Garden Grove Police arrested a man Wednesday suspected of crashing a wedding reception and leaving with nearly $2,000 in cash and gift certificates three years ago.
A recent tip led to the arrest of 38-year-old Stephen Kadlec of Canyon Lake.
Kadlec is currently on probation for commercial burglary.
Police believe Kadlec is the same man captured by surveillance cameras at Garden Room Chapel in Garden Grove, who pretended to be a guest at Anthony and Jennifer Smith's wedding in August 2007.
Video footage captured the suspect standing at a box containing envelopes with what appears to be an envelope in his hand.
He licks the envelope but never puts it in the box.
The suspect then walked away and returned with his jacket over his shoulder.
He then digs into the box and leaves with the envelopes, police said.
Police believe Kadlec could be responsible for other similar crimes.
